Application of Magnetoelectric Vibration Pickup
Magnetoelectric Vibration Pickup are used in automated manufacturing systems for monitoring machine movement and maintaining production consistency. They identify changes in acceleration and vibration that could compromise product quality and equipment functionality. The devices provide immediate feedback which allows operators to control the movements of robotic arms, conveyors, and assembly lines with exact precision. The data that researchers gather through Magnetoelectric Vibration Pickup helps them enhance manufacturing processes while they track down inefficiencies that exist within production systems. Their connection to digital monitoring systems enables organizations to assess operational performance while developing maintenance strategies based on future equipment needs. The accurate motion detection capabilities of Magnetoelectric Vibration Pickup help manufacturers achieve better productivity and decreased material waste while maintaining high standards of product quality in contemporary production environments.

Care & Maintenance of Magnetoelectric Vibration Pickup
The process of maintaining Magnetoelectric Vibration Pickup requires ongoing observation of both operational conditions and equipment performance. The regular testing procedure verifies that the sensor maintains its ability to detect motion accurately. The installation team must check the mounting hardware to verify its stability and to safeguard against any potential movement. The cleaning procedures need to remove dust from surfaces while protecting sensitive areas from moisture damage. Proper management of cables serves as a critical measure to protect against strain and damage, which would result in disrupted signal transmission. Performance stability remains intact because environmental protection measures include extreme condition shielding. The regular maintenance practice together with preventive maintenance enables Magnetoelectric Vibration Pickup to produce dependable data across multiple use cases.

FAQ
Q: What is the purpose of vibration monitoring with accelerometers? A: It helps identify mechanical issues such as imbalance, misalignment, or wear in equipment. Q: Do accelerometers require regular maintenance? A: Yes, periodic inspection and cleaning help maintain performance and reliability.. Q: How is data from accelerometers collected? A: Data is transmitted through wired or wireless systems to monitoring platforms for analysis. Q: Can accelerometers detect sudden impacts? A: Yes, they are capable of capturing shock events and rapid acceleration changes. Q: What is the typical lifespan of an accelerometer? A: Lifespan depends on usage conditions, but many operate reliably for several years with proper care.
